Nisutlin Bay Bridge Replacement
Location: Teslin, YT
Scope of Work: Subcontracted by Graham Construction to support bridge construction activities, including pile splicing, trestle bridge assembly, and miscellaneous fabrication of structural elements. We were also responsible for the loading, unloading, and minor rework of 52 steel girders—each weighing 30 tons and spanning 130 feet. All girders were handled in a staging yard in Whitehorse using a 250-ton crane, rig mats, and a custom temporary stabilization system. To safely manage the lifts, we also designed and fabricated a project-specific spreader bar suited to the girder geometry and site constraints.
Year Completed: 2024-2025
